About Spectora

Spectora is the leading SaaS home inspection platform, with plans to expand into other verticals in the real estate space. Our flagship product helps home inspectors do inspections and run their business more efficiently.

About the Position

We are looking for our first Lead Product Designer. Being our very first designer means that we'll lean on your expertise and experience to help us effectively and efficiently integrate design into our product process. You’ll work closely with the Product and Engineering teams to create a cohesive, engaging, and highly intuitive experience across our platform. While we are based in Denver, this is a fully remote position.

Core Responsibilities

  • Design and validate new experiences via mockups, wireframes, flow diagrams, sketches, and other Product Design artifacts for our web and mobile applications

  • Create low-fi mockups and high-fidelity designs that can be leveraged by Product and Engineering teams

  • Work as an embedded member of a cross-functional product development team, collaborating with Product Managers and Engineers to set the product's strategy, and create solutions based on research

  • Conduct research and usability tests with users, both in-person and online

  • Advocate for the user and evangelize user experience throughout the organization
